Lon Shell sworn in as Precinct 3 Commissioner

Hays County Courthouse, San Marcos, TX – During its Dec. 18 Hays County Commissioner’s Court meeting, Commissionerelect Lon Shell was sworn in as Precinct 3 Commissioner by Precinct 3 Justice of the Peace Andy Cable. Shell was appointed by County Judge Bert Cobb, M.D., in October 2017 to fill the unexpired term of former Commissioner Will Conley, who resigned his seat. Shell had previously served as the County’s Chief of Staff. “I’m honored to continue to serve the citizens of Precinct 3 and Hays County as their elected commissioner,” Shell said. “I was humbled by Judge Cobb’s faith in me when he appointed me to fill the position last year, and I want our citizens to know that I will continue to work hard to resolve the issues we currently face and will face in the future.” Shell’s term will expire in December 2020.
